Understanding the IELTS Test
The IELTS test is designed to evaluate the language skills of prospects in 4 locations: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. There are two variations of the test: Academic and General Training. The Academic variation is ideal for those who want to study at a higher education level or seek professional registration, while the General Training variation is for those who are moving to an English-speaking nation or looking for work experience.

Preparing for the IELTS Test
Listening
- Practice Listening: Listen to a variety of English audio materials, such as podcasts, news broadcasts, and lectures.
- Take Practice Tests: Use official IELTS practice tests to simulate the test environment.
- Note-Taking: Develop your note-taking skills to record key details quickly.
Reading
- Read Widely: Read a series of texts, including academic posts, papers, and books.
- Time Management: Practice reading and answering concerns within the time limit.
- Comprehension: Focus on comprehending the essences and supporting details.
Composing
- Job 1 (Academic): Practice composing reports based upon charts, charts, and diagrams.
- Task 1 (General Training): Practice writing letters for various purposes.
- Job 2: Practice composing essays on various subjects.
- Feedback: Seek feedback from teachers or peers to enhance your writing.
Speaking
- Practice Speaking: Engage in discussions with native English speakers or use language exchange platforms.
- Mock Interviews: Participate in mock IELTS speaking tests to construct confidence.
- Pronunciation and Fluency: Focus on enhancing your pronunciation and speaking with complete confidence.
